Output 8ec6b5a38ca417205436a725f5f0422ffacd6afa0b33fe40aba08c1edfcf8fda:20

value
654033
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9121589f2995b643d77de309533a733c074c195b OP_EQUALVERIFY OP_CHECKSIG
address
1EENvkR2Jc5oTugZWhZ3pN24gT8TULZa4N
transaction
8ec6b5a38ca417205436a725f5f0422ffacd6afa0b33fe40aba08c1edfcf8fda
confirmations
4119
spent
true